Liam Hatton's Family Sues Police | Canada News
from Canada News Today | 2 Min News | The Daily News Now!
A family in Innisfil is suing six police officers and the OPP for $17.5 million after their 19-year-old son Liam Hatton died and his twin Dylan suffered lifelong injuries during a mental health crisis response. The family claims officers treated the situation as a tactical operation, leading to Liam’s death and Dylan’s trauma — despite the SIU finding no criminal wrongdoing. They’re also seeking accountability for emotional harm caused by false charges against Dylan, which were later dropped. Police have declined to comment as the civil case moves forward.
